Technical Information |
|
|---|---|
| Switch Type | Layer 3, Managed Switch, Stackable Switch, Modular Switch, Gigabit Switch |
| Form Factor | Chassis-Based |
| Port Type | 10/100/1000Base-T, SFP, USB Console, Serial Console (RJ-45) |
| Port Speed | 1 Gbps |
| POE Support | No |
| VLAN Support | Yes |
| Stackable | Yes |
| Layer Support | Layer 3 |
| Connector Type | RJ-45,SFP |
Performance |
|
|---|---|
| Jumbo Frame Support | Up To 9216 Bytes |
Management and Configuration |
|
|---|---|
| Routing Protocols | Static, RIP, OSPF, VRRP, IGMP |
| Remote Protocols | Yes |
| Management Interfaces | CLI,Web GUI,Serial Console (RJ-45),SNMP |
| Security Features | 802.1X,Access Control Lists (ACLs),SSH,SSL,Port Security,MAC Filtering,Storm Control |
| Management Type | In-Band,Out-of-Band |
| Remote Management Protocol | SNMP,SSH,Telnet,HTTP,HTTPS |

Product Description |
|---|
The J4847-69101 HP ProCurve 9300 Gigabit Redundant Switch operates as a resilient network core component, offering reliable data transmission and failover capabilities. It is commonly found in enterprise and data center networks where maintaining continuous network operations is critical. Network administrators and IT professionals benefit from its ability to handle high data throughput while minimizing downtime. Key Features
This switch plays an essential role in maintaining network reliability and performance. Its redundancy and scalability features help reduce points of failure while supporting complex network topologies. Overall, it delivers consistent and dependable switching functionality suited for demanding environments. |
